IDHAO FALLS — A woman was sentenced Friday for her role in the beating of another woman outside an Idaho Falls bar.

Sierra Joe, 23, pleaded guilty to misdemeanor battery and Magistrate Judge Mark Riddoch placed her on a year of probation. As part of a plea agreement made with prosecutors, a felony aggravated battery charge was amended to the misdemeanor.

The Idaho Falls Police Department said Joe attacked the woman outside Ford’s Bar on A Street in January. Investigators also allege Joe’s mother, Sheila Lee, 43, participated in the beating after claiming the victim spit on her, according to court documents.

Everyone involved told police a different story, but officers and paramedics found the victim with a broken nose and several other cuts and bruises.

Judge Riddoch ordered Joe to pay $407.50 in fees and fines.

Lee is still awaiting a preliminary hearing, according to court records.
